GM signs mini-vehicle agreement

General Motors has signed a deal with Shanghai Automotive Industries Corp (SAIC) and Liuzhou Wuling Automobile Co to set up a joint venture to produce a new series of mini-vehicles in Liuzhou, Guangxi, Xinhua reported. Volkswagen decides to upgrade quality

Volkswagen has pledged to bring worldclass standards to its Chinese joint ventures, said Dr Bernd Leissner, president of the German company’s Asia-Pacific operations. Toyota aims high in Tianjin

Japan’s largest car maker Toyota is in negotiations with First Automobile Works (FAW) to build a new factory to produce a luxury car for the Chinese market, Reuters reported. DaimlerChrysler renews Beijing JV

DaimlerChrysler has decided to extend its joint venture with Beijing Jeep for another 30 years, the Financial Times said. The USGerman auto giant intends to invest around US$226m over coming years to finance the production of a series of new models. Strong uptake in passenger car sales

China produced 1.049m vehicles in the first four months of this year, 23.1 per cent more than in the same period of last year, according to the National Bureau of Statistics.
